Den grünen Zeigern
Language: German (Deutsch) 
Our translations:  CAT DUT ENG FRE ITA LIT
Den grünen Zeigern,
Den roten Wangen,
Den lustigen Geigern
Bin ich nachgegangen
Von Schenk' zu Schenk',
Solang' ich denk'.

Am Tschako jetz trag' ich 
Die grünen Äste,
Rote Wangen, die schlag' ich
Den Feinden auf's Beste,
Kanonengebrumm
Musiziert herum.

Text Authorship:

  • by Nikolaus Lenau (1802 - 1850), no title, appears in Gedichte, in 4. Viertes Buch, in Vermischte Gedichte, in Husarenlieder, no. 3 [author's text checked 1 time against a primary source]

Musical settings (art songs, Lieder, mélodies, (etc.), choral pieces, and other vocal works set to this text), listed by composer (not necessarily exhaustive):

  • by Robert Schumann (1810 - 1856), "Den grünen Zeigern", op. 117 no. 3 (1851), published 1852, from Vier Husarenlieder von Nikolaus Lenau, no. 3, Leipzig, Senff [sung text checked 1 time]

De groene wijzers
Language: Dutch (Nederlands)  after the German (Deutsch) 
Naar groene wijzers,
Naar rode wangen
En  vrolijke strijkers
Gingen al mijn gangen,
Van kroeg naar kroeg
Ging ik al vroeg.
 
Mijn sjako, die draagt nu
De groene twijgen,
Rode wangen, die kunnen
De vijanden krijgen,
Kanonnengebrom
Maakt muziek alom.
